Job Duties and Responsibilities As the Senior Demand Planner , you will play a critical role in optimizing our supply chain by forecasting customer demand and aligning it with production and inventory strategies. Your responsibilities will encompass:
Collaborating with sales, marketing, and other teams to gather precise demand forecasts, considering market trends, seasonality, and other influencing factors Applying advanced statistical models and data analysis techniques to generate demand forecasts that drive inventory and production planning Applying statistical models to identify changes in demand due to factors such as pricing, promotional activities, and competitor moves Segmenting products according to their demand variability and forecast predictability. Suggest forecasting methods based on product demand segmentation Ensuring synchronization of inventory levels with projected demand, optimizing carrying costs, service levels, and production schedules Coordinating closely with supply planning, procurement, and cross-functional teams to harmonize demand and supply activities Leading unconstrained and constrained forecasting: gauging potential market demand and adjusting for real-world limitations like production capacity and supply chain constraints, using data analytics and historical sales trends Collaborating cross functionally with other functions (marketing, finance, supply planning) to reach an agreement on a consensus forecast Identifying and addressing demand variations, implementing strategies to mitigate uncertainties, and minimizing shortages and excesses Working alongside product development/portfolio teams to create accurate demand forecasts for new product launches and product end-of-life Conducting regular demand review meetings with stakeholders to discuss forecast accuracy, bias, trends, and necessary adjustments Analyzing demand plans against inventory levels, identifying slow-moving or obsolete items, and proposing corrective measures Generating insightful demand-related reports, providing valuable inputs for informed decision-making Identifying avenues for process improvements, enhancing data accuracy, and optimizing demand planning methodologies Continuously refining forecasting methodologies to improve forecast accuracy and alignment with actual demand Ensuring the reliability and accuracy of demand planning tools, setting standards for system parameters, settings, and data maintenance Performing in-depth "What-If" demand planning analysis to gauge potential effects on sales, subscribers, supportability, and overall business profitability due to shifts in demand drivers Diagnosing sales gaps, identifying root causes, and implementing actionable recommendations Fostering an inclusive and equitable work environment that promotes commitment, skill growth, professional advancement, and continuous improvement Skills, Experience and Requirements To excel as a Demand Planner, the following attributes are vital:
